- 1 The tractor job: 2 Squadron, March 1968
- 2 Towards special forces: Australia, 1940-1957
- 3 The 1st SAS Company, Swanbourne, 1957-1962
- 4 To Borneo: Formation of the regiment, 1963-1964
- 5 Hearts and minds: 1 Squadron, February-May 1965
- 6 Across the border: 1 Squadron, May-June 1965
- 7 The rogue: 1 Squadron, May-June 1965
- 8 Contact: 1 Squadron, June-July 1965
- 9 Preparing for action: 2 Squadron, September 1964-February 1966
- 10 The Satawak operations: 2 Squadron, February-July 1966
- 11 Eyes and ears of the task force: 3 Squadron, June-July 1966
- 12 Long Tan and after: 3 Squadron, August 1966-March 1967
- 13 Fighting for information: 1 Squadron, March 1967-February 1968
- 14 Phantoms of the jungle: Vietnam patrolling, 1966-1968
- 15 Dominating the rear areas: 2 Squadron, February-October 1968
- 16 A Matter of training: 2 Squadron, October 1968-February 1969
- 17 The regimental base: Swanbourne, 1968-1972
- 18 The lure of the May Taos: 3 Squadron: February-August 1969
- 19 Into the May Taos: 3 Squadron, September 1969-February 1970
- 20 Flexibiity and frustration: 1 Squadron, February 1970-February 1971
- 21 Withdrawal from Vietnam: 2 Squadron, February-October 1971
- 22 The defence of Australia: 1972-1981
- 23 Counter-terrorism: 1978-1988
- 24 Phantoms of the operations: 1987-1999
- 25 The force of choice: 1999-2000
